Urban outdoor furniture serves as essential infrastructure in public spaces, but its design must extend beyond aesthetics and comfort to address practical environmental challenges. The integration of drainage considerations is particularly critical for withstanding heavy rain events that increasingly characterize urban weather patterns due to climate change.
Without proper drainage mechanisms, water accumulation can cause rapid deterioration of materials through rotting, rusting, or cracking. More importantly, pooled water creates safety hazards for pedestrians and diminishes the functionality of public spaces after rainfall. Modern urban furniture solutions incorporate subtle drainage channels, permeable materials, and elevated designs that allow water to flow away naturally.
Cities like Amsterdam and Singapore have implemented innovative approaches where benches feature integrated drainage grooves, and table designs incorporate slight tilting to prevent water collection. These solutions demonstrate how thoughtful design can maintain furniture integrity while contributing to urban stormwater management systems.
The economic argument is equally compelling: water-resistant furniture requires less maintenance and replacement, providing long-term savings for municipalities. As climate patterns become more unpredictable, designing urban furniture with drainage capabilities transitions from optional enhancement to necessary specification for resilient cities.
Ultimately, drainage-integrated furniture represents the intersection of practical urban planning, environmental adaptation, and responsible resource management—creating public spaces that remain functional, safe, and beautiful regardless of weather conditions.
